Understanding the IELTS Exam
The IELTS exam is collectively managed by the British Council, IDP: IELTS Australia, and Cambridge Assessment English. It is readily available in 2 formats: Academic and General Training. The Academic format is usually required for college and expert registration, while the General Training format is utilized for work experience and migration purposes. The test consists of 4 areas: Listening, Reading, Writing, and Speaking, each scored on a scale from 0 to 9. The general score is the average of the four section ratings, and it is this total score that is typically a choosing consider various academic and immigration applications.

Practical Risks
Detection and Disqualification
- Biometric Verification: IELTS testing centers use biometric verification, including fingerprinting and facial acknowledgment, to ensure that the prospect taking the test is the very same individual who registered.
- Score Verification: Many organizations and immigration authorities confirm IELTS scores with the test providers. Any disparity can cause disqualification and potential legal action.
